pdf转换成excel文件后乱码怎么办

pdf转换成excel文件后乱码怎么办

PDF转换成Excel文件后乱码怎么办?

PDF转换成Excel文件后可能会出现乱码的原因主要包括:文件编码不匹配、PDF文件内容复杂、转换软件不支持、字体问题。其中,文件编码不匹配是最常见的问题之一。文件编码不匹配时,转换工具无法正确解析字符数据,从而导致乱码。为了避免乱码问题,用户可以尝试使用不同的转换工具,检查PDF文件的编码格式,或者手动调整转换后的Excel文件。

一、文件编码不匹配

文件编码不匹配是导致PDF转换成Excel后出现乱码的主要原因之一。不同的文件编码方式在处理字符数据时可能会有不同的结果,从而导致转换后的文件无法正确显示内容。

1. 什么是文件编码?

文件编码是指在计算机中表示字符的方式。常见的编码方式包括ASCII、UTF-8、ISO-8859-1等。每种编码方式都有其特定的字符集和编码规则。如果PDF文件使用的编码方式与转换工具的默认编码方式不匹配,就可能会导致转换后的Excel文件出现乱码。

2. 如何检测和调整文件编码?

要检测和调整文件编码,可以使用以下方法:

  • 检查PDF文件的编码方式:可以使用文本编辑器或者专门的PDF工具来查看文件的编码方式。如果发现编码方式不匹配,可以尝试手动调整编码方式。
  • 使用支持多种编码方式的转换工具:选择支持多种编码方式的PDF转换工具,可以帮助自动检测和调整文件编码,从而避免乱码问题。
  • 手动调整Excel文件的编码:在Excel中打开转换后的文件时,可以尝试选择不同的编码方式,以查看是否能够正确显示内容。

二、PDF文件内容复杂

PDF文件的内容复杂性也是导致转换后出现乱码的原因之一。复杂的表格、嵌入式图像、多层次的排版等都会增加转换的难度,从而导致乱码。

1. 表格结构复杂

PDF文件中的表格结构可能非常复杂,包括合并单元格、多层次嵌套等。这些复杂的表格结构在转换过程中可能会被错误解析,从而导致数据混乱和乱码。

2. 嵌入式图像和对象

PDF文件中可能包含嵌入式图像、图表和其他对象,这些对象在转换过程中可能会被误解析为文字数据,从而导致乱码。

3. 多层次排版

PDF文件中的多层次排版和复杂的格式设置也可能导致转换后的文件无法正确显示内容。复杂的排版结构在转换过程中可能会丢失部分格式信息,从而导致内容错位和乱码。

三、转换软件不支持

不同的PDF转换工具在处理复杂文件时的能力各不相同。一些转换工具可能不支持特定的文件格式或排版结构,从而导致转换后的文件出现乱码。

1. 选择合适的转换工具

选择合适的转换工具是解决PDF转换成Excel后乱码问题的关键。用户可以根据具体需求选择支持复杂表格结构和多种编码方式的转换工具。

  • Adobe Acrobat:作为专业的PDF处理工具,Adobe Acrobat提供了强大的PDF转换功能,支持复杂表格结构和多种编码方式。
  • Nitro Pro:Nitro Pro是一款功能强大的PDF转换工具,支持多种文件格式的转换,能够处理复杂的PDF文件。
  • 在线转换工具:一些在线PDF转换工具(如Smallpdf、PDF2Excel)也提供了良好的转换效果,用户可以根据需求选择使用。

2. 更新转换工具

定期更新转换工具可以确保软件支持最新的文件格式和编码方式,从而提高转换效果,减少乱码问题。

四、字体问题

PDF文件中的字体问题也是导致转换后出现乱码的原因之一。PDF文件中可能包含特殊字体或者嵌入式字体,这些字体在转换过程中可能无法正确解析,从而导致乱码。

1. 嵌入式字体

PDF文件中可能包含嵌入式字体,这些字体在转换过程中可能无法正确解析,从而导致乱码。用户可以尝试使用支持嵌入式字体的转换工具,或者手动调整转换后的Excel文件中的字体设置。

2. 特殊字符和符号

PDF文件中可能包含特殊字符和符号,这些字符在转换过程中可能无法正确解析,从而导致乱码。用户可以尝试手动调整转换后的Excel文件中的字符设置,或者使用支持特殊字符的转换工具。

3. 检查和调整字体设置

在转换过程中,用户可以尝试检查和调整PDF文件和转换工具中的字体设置,以确保转换后的文件能够正确显示内容。

五、解决方法

在了解了PDF转换成Excel后出现乱码的原因后,用户可以尝试以下方法来解决问题:

1. 使用不同的转换工具

尝试使用不同的PDF转换工具可以帮助解决乱码问题。不同的工具在处理文件编码、复杂表格结构和字体问题时可能有不同的效果。用户可以根据具体需求选择合适的转换工具。

2. 手动调整文件编码

在转换过程中,用户可以尝试手动调整PDF文件和转换工具的编码设置,以确保文件编码匹配,从而避免乱码问题。

3. 检查和调整表格结构

在转换过程中,用户可以尝试手动调整PDF文件中的表格结构,以确保表格结构简单明了,从而减少乱码问题。

4. 更新转换工具

定期更新转换工具可以确保软件支持最新的文件格式和编码方式,从而提高转换效果,减少乱码问题。

5. 使用专业的PDF处理工具

使用专业的PDF处理工具(如Adobe Acrobat、Nitro Pro)可以帮助解决复杂的PDF文件转换问题。这些工具提供了强大的PDF处理功能,能够处理复杂表格结构、多种文件编码和字体设置,从而减少乱码问题。

六、预防措施

为了避免PDF转换成Excel后出现乱码问题,用户可以采取以下预防措施:

1. 简化PDF文件内容

在创建PDF文件时,用户可以尝试简化文件内容,避免使用复杂的表格结构、嵌入式图像和多层次排版,从而减少转换过程中的乱码问题。

2. 使用标准字体

在创建PDF文件时,用户可以尝试使用标准字体,避免使用特殊字体和嵌入式字体,从而减少转换过程中的乱码问题。

3. 检查文件编码

在创建PDF文件时,用户可以尝试检查文件编码,确保文件编码与转换工具的编码设置匹配,从而减少乱码问题。

4. 定期更新软件

定期更新PDF创建和转换工具可以确保软件支持最新的文件格式和编码方式,从而提高转换效果,减少乱码问题。

七、常见问题解答

1. PDF文件转换成Excel后部分内容丢失怎么办?

PDF文件转换成Excel后部分内容丢失可能是由于文件结构复杂或者转换工具不支持特定文件格式导致的。用户可以尝试使用不同的转换工具,或者手动调整转换后的Excel文件中的内容。

2. PDF文件转换成Excel后表格错位怎么办?

PDF文件转换成Excel后表格错位可能是由于表格结构复杂或者转换工具解析错误导致的。用户可以尝试手动调整PDF文件中的表格结构,或者使用支持复杂表格结构的转换工具。

3. PDF文件转换成Excel后字体不匹配怎么办?

PDF文件转换成Excel后字体不匹配可能是由于PDF文件中包含特殊字体或者嵌入式字体导致的。用户可以尝试手动调整转换后的Excel文件中的字体设置,或者使用支持特殊字体的转换工具。

4. 如何选择合适的PDF转换工具?

选择合适的PDF转换工具需要考虑以下因素:

  • 支持的文件格式:确保转换工具支持PDF和Excel文件格式。
  • 处理能力:选择能够处理复杂表格结构和多种编码方式的转换工具。
  • 用户体验:选择界面友好、操作简单的转换工具。
  • 价格:根据预算选择合适的转换工具。

5. 如何提高PDF文件转换成Excel的成功率?

提高PDF文件转换成Excel的成功率可以从以下几个方面入手:

  • 简化PDF文件内容:避免使用复杂的表格结构、嵌入式图像和多层次排版。
  • 使用标准字体:避免使用特殊字体和嵌入式字体。
  • 检查文件编码:确保文件编码与转换工具的编码设置匹配。
  • 定期更新软件:确保PDF创建和转换工具支持最新的文件格式和编码方式。

八、总结

PDF转换成Excel文件后出现乱码问题主要是由于文件编码不匹配、PDF文件内容复杂、转换软件不支持和字体问题等原因导致的。用户可以通过使用不同的转换工具、手动调整文件编码、检查和调整表格结构、更新转换工具以及使用专业的PDF处理工具等方法来解决乱码问题。为了避免PDF转换成Excel后出现乱码问题,用户可以采取简化PDF文件内容、使用标准字体、检查文件编码和定期更新软件等预防措施。通过了解和解决这些问题,用户可以提高PDF文件转换成Excel的成功率,从而更好地处理和管理文件数据。

相关问答FAQs:

1. 为什么我将PDF转换成Excel文件后出现乱码?
当将PDF文件转换为Excel文件时,乱码问题可能是由于文件编码不匹配或特殊字符无法正确转换而导致的。请参考以下解决方案。

2. 如何解决将PDF转换成Excel文件后出现乱码的问题?
首先,尝试使用专业的PDF转Excel工具,确保工具支持中文字符和特殊符号的正确转换。其次,检查转换过程中是否选择了正确的编码格式,如UTF-8或GB2312等。还可以尝试使用不同的转换工具或在线服务进行转换,以找到最适合您的需求的解决方案。

3. 为什么转换后的Excel文件中的中文字符显示为乱码?
乱码问题可能是由于Excel软件的编码设置与PDF文件编码不匹配所致。您可以尝试以下方法解决此问题:首先,打开Excel软件并创建新的工作簿。然后,选择“文件”>“选项”>“高级”,在“其他”部分找到“默认文本编码”选项,并将其设置为与PDF文件编码一致的编码格式。最后,将PDF文件转换为Excel文件,并检查是否解决了乱码问题。如果问题仍然存在,可以尝试使用其他PDF转Excel工具或在线服务进行转换。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4041185

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部